ISIS attacked a natural gas plant in Tajj, Iraq on May 15, 2016, resulting in 11 dead and 21 wounded. ISIS detonated a car bomb at the entrance of the city which allowed six armed ISIS fighters wearing explosive devices to occupy the gas plant.
